ABSTRACT

The flavin dependent monooxygenase DszA converts dibenzothiophene sulfone (DBTO2) to 2-hydroxy[1,1’-biphenyl]-2-sulfinic acid (HBPS) through oxidative C-S bond cleavage. We report novel activity of DszA from Rhodococcus sp. IGTS8 on a library of DBTO2 derivatives, and establish that DszA can accept novel brominated and arylated dibenzothiophene sulfones. Significantly, we show that DszA acts on dinaphtho[2,1-b:1’,2’-d]thiophene 7,7-dioxide to produce a 1,1’-bi-2-naphthol (BINOL) like scaffold. We anticipate that further development of DszA as a biocatalyst will overcome existing regio-and stereoselectivity limitations in synthetic approaches to BINOL compounds.
